Question about S/C reduction pulley

I'm looking to buy a 17% reduction pulley for my R53. My question is, do I need anything more than just the pulley? Or do I need to buy a "kit" in order for it to work properly? Any other mods that I should get first (have an exhaust coming Friday). Thanks

You would need a smaller belt. I use the NAPA 060535 for my 15% reduction pulley. Its also a good idea to install colder spark plugs and a belt tensioner stop.

and if you plan to do it yourself, you will need a puller that is designed for it. Do not try to do this without it or with a three prong as you will bend the original up and end up having to cut it off.

Just remember that your stock 330cc injectors max out in their duty cycle pretty quickly. The next biggest thing you can do to add some real speed is bigger injectors (JCW 380cc - or as big as RMW's 550cc) and a good custom tune.
